The BBT500H bass head amplifier from Yamaha is a powerful and versatile tool for any serious bassist. This amp boasts a maximum output of 500 watts RMS, delivering a rich, full-bodied sound that can cut through even the loudest mixes. The BBT500H features a 2-channel design, allowing you to easily switch between a clean channel and a powerful overdrive channel.
The clean channel provides a clear, neutral sound that is perfect for playing complex bass lines and melodies, while the overdrive channel adds a warm, gritty tone that is great for adding punch and presence to your sound. The BBT500H also features a 3-band equalizer, allowing you to fine-tune your sound to suit your specific playing style and the acoustics of your venue.
The BBT500H is built with high-quality components and construction, including a robust metal chassis and a rugged, easy-to-read backlit LCD display. The amp also features a variety of input and output options, including XLR and balanced TRS outputs, making it easy to connect to a PA system or record directly to a DAW.

Pros of BBT500H Yamaha Bass Head Amp:1. Powerful: With 500 watts RMS, this amp can deliver a powerful sound that is ideal for live performances and studio recording.
2. Versatile: It offers multiple inputs and outputs, allowing you to connect various instruments and devices.
3. High-quality sound: Yamaha is known for its high-quality sound, and this amp is no exception. It offers a clear and balanced sound with plenty of headroom.
4. Durable: Yamaha is a reliable brand, and this amp is built to last. It has a rugged construction and is designed to withstand frequent use.
Cons of BBT500H Yamaha Bass Head Amp:1. Price: This amp is not cheap, and it may be out of budget for some people.
2. Size: At 28 x 16 x 12 inches and 36.3 pounds, this amp is quite large and heavy, which can make it difficult to transport.
3. Complexity: With its many features, this amp may be overkill for some users who only need a simple bass amp.
Ending Conclusion:The BBT500H Yamaha Bass Head Amp is a powerful and versatile amp that delivers high-quality sound. However, its price and size may be prohibitive for some users. If you are a professional bassist or a studio engineer who needs a powerful amp with a wide range of features, then this amp may be worth the investment. However, if you are a beginner or a casual player who only needs a simple bass amp, then you may want to consider a less expensive and more portable option.
